AIM: In order to evaluate and effectively control the quality of the Tibetan crude drug Herpetospermum pedunculosum,RP-HPLC fingerprint researches were conducted. METHODS: The gradient elution was applied in chromatographic separation,and 10 batches of samples from different producing areas were tested. RESULTS: Fingerprint chromatograms had a high similarity from different producing areas and batches showing 36 characteristic peaks in common. CONCLUSION: RP-HPLC is a repeatable method of controlling the fingerprint chromatograms,thus is practicable in the quality evaluation of Herpetospermum pedunculosum.Chemical components of samples from different producing areas and batches are similar,and the component ratios are stable.

Objective To explore the histocompatibility and plasticitity of hydroxyapatite/high-density polyethylene composite (HMPE). Design Experimental study. Participants Forty-five rabbits. Methods Rabbits were randomly devided into HA/PE, HA and PE surgical groups, every group included 15 rabbits. Osteoeetomy of orbital rim and implantation (HA/PE, HA and PE materials were used) were performed on 3 groups of the rabbits. At 1st week, 4th week, 8th week, 12th week and 24th week of postoperation, we took out the samples from the rabbits separately in each group and did histopathologic and electron microscope examinations. Main Outcome Measures Physical signs of the implant combination with the bone. The bone cell appeared in the implants. Results After 12 weeks, the calcium salts deposit like bone plate with some osteoblast inside the HA/PE implants was observed. After 8 weeks, the calci- um salts deposit inside the HA plants was observed. In the PE implants, nothing could be seen but some fibrous connective tissue. Conclusion HMPE is an ideal repair material especially for orbital bone.

Objective To observe the changes of hospitalization rates of patients with goiter in Lianyungang City in a coastal area with mild iodine deficiency in 2002-2010.Methods Medical reports of patients with goiter from county hospitals were studied at county level with a retrospective method.In accordance with the National Iodized Salt Monitoring Program,nine townships(towns) were taken from each county (district) [total of five counties(districts)]; four villages were selected from each township (town); salt samples were taken from eight households in each village,and salt iodine was determined using direct titration of sodium thiosulfate.Results The hospitalization rate of patient with goiter increased from 1.87/10 million in 2002 to 7.05/10 million in 2009,and then fluctuated to 6.06/10 million in 2010(x2 =281.91,P< 0.01).Among them,female's hospitalization rates were significantly higher than that of male 's(The variation range of x2 values were 35.23-116.04,all P < 0.01),and the hospitalization rates of people over the age of 40 years were significantly higher than that of people less than 40 years of age(The variation range of x2 values were 33.04-263.04,all P < 0.01),and the hospitalization rates of people in urban areas were significantly higher than that of people in rural areas (The variation range of x2 values were 18.35-140.00,all P < 0.01).Average salt iodine was 27.61-30.13 mg/kg in 2002-2010.The coverage rate of iodized salt and the consumption rate of qualified iodized salt both increased year by year (x2 =183.75,211.99,P < 0.01).There was a positive correlation between hospitalization rate of patient with goiter and coverage rate of iodized salt(spearman correlation coefficient was 0.83,P < 0.05).There was a positive correlation between hospitalization rate of patient with goiter and the consumption rate of qualified iodized salt too (spearman correlation coefficient was 0.93,P < 0.05).Conclusions In Lianyungang City,the hospitalization rate of patient with goiter,the coverage rate of iodized salt and the consumption rate of qualified iodized salt all show upward trend in 2002-2010.The relationship among them is worth further study.

Xanthii Fructus is a traditional medicine for the treatment of nasal diseases in clinic, mainly come from the burs of Xanthium sibiricum with a worldwide distribution. By sorting and studying literature of Chinese medicine and comparing different figures recorded with the morphological description of several species from Xanthium (Asteraceae) in the Flora of China, combining the biological investigation in resource survey, the article pointed out that the burs or the whole herbs of X. mongolicum, as well as X. sibiricum, has been used by the traditional Chinese medicine in ancient time. It provides a reference for further studies in the future.

OBJECTIVETo explore the tumor growth inhibition of gamma secretase inhibitor MRK003 on human multiple myeloma xenograft mice by inhibition of AKT and Notch1 expression.
METHODSNOD/SCID mice were injected with human multiple myeloma cell lines RPMI8226 to establish a xenograft mouse model. Mice were randomized into two groups:the experimental group were injected with MRK003 at a dose of 5 mg× kg⁻¹×d⁻¹ for 14 days; the inhibitor was replaced by an equal saline in the control group. Mice were sacrificed by cervical dislocation on the next day after the last injection and tumor tissue was removed to detect the expression of Notch1 and AKT by immunohistochemistry.
RESULTSAfter subcutaneous injection with RPMI8226, mice had tumor formation in 5-7 days and the largest tumor block in 10-12 days. Before RPMI8226 injection, the mean sizes of tumor block in the experimental and the control groups were 509.2 mm³, 511.2 mm³(P>0.05). 9 days after injection, the mean sizes of tumor tissue in the experimental and the control groups were 636.6 mm³, 691.2 mm³(P<0.01). On the next day after the last injection, the tumor sizes of the experimental and the control groups were 683.5 mm³ and 1798.7 mm³(P<0.01). The size of tumor block in the experimental group was significantly smaller than that of the control group(P<0.01). Immunohistochemistry staining showed that the positive expression rates of Notch1(11.1%, P<0.01) and AKT(13.3%, P<0.01) in experimental group were significantly decreased compared with the control group(Notch1: 95.6%; AKT: 93.3%). Western blot results showed that Notch1 and AKT protein in experimental group were significantly lower than those in the control group.
CONCLUSIONMRK003 could inhibit the tumor growth of human multiple myeloma xenograft mice by downregulated expression of Notch1 signaling pathway.

Objective To evaluate the efficacy of first-line CHOP or CHOP-like regimen on patients with advanced staged angioimmunoblastic T-cell lymphoma (AITL).Methods Between Aug 2006 and Sep 2014,twenty-nine AITL patients who were newly diagnosed without prior treatment were included in study.The clinical features,efficacy and survival were analyzed retrospectively.Results Median age of these patients was 59 years old.All patients had stage Ⅲ/Ⅳ disease.17 (58.6 %) cases presented with B symptoms.26 (89.7 %) cases had an international prognostic index (IPI) score ≥2,and 20 (69.0 %) cases had elevated LDH,9 (31.0 %) cases had ≥2 extranodal involvements.The median follow-up time was 20 months.Overall response rate was 69.0 % (20/29).Five (17.2 %) patients achieved complete remission (CR+CRu),15 (51.7 %) patients achieved partial remission,and 3 (10.3 %) patients had stable disease (SD),6 (20.7 %) patients had progressive diseases(PD).Median progression-free survival (PFS) was 6 months.1-and 2-year PFS rates were 39.0 % and 20.0 %.1-,2-and 5-year overall survival (OS) rates for all patients were 76.8 %,53.4 % and 17.1%,respectively.PFS was significantly better in chemotherapy-sensitive patients (P < 0.001).The responses to chemotherapy had a tendency of affecting the OS,but it failed to reach statistical significance (P > 0.05).Conclusions The CHOP or CHOP-like regimen maybe induce unfavorable efficacy in AITL patients.Further therapeutic options are required to improve the outcome.

The traditional Chinese medicine (Tripterygium wilfordiiHook.f.,TWH) has been clinically used to treat primary and secondary renal diseases and proteinuria for nearly 40 years.However,there is a rare literature about the effect of triptolide (the main active ingredient of TWH) on the expression of oxidative carbonyl protein (OCP) in diabetic nephropathy (DN).This study aimed to provide experimental evidence for triptolide treatment on DN through its effect on the expression of OCP,in order to investigate the effects of triptolide on the expression of OCP in rats with DN.Sixty SD rats were randomly divided into five groups:control group,high-dose triptolide (Th) group,low-dose triptolide (T1) group,DN model group,and positive control (benazepril) group.The DN model was established using streptozotocin.Urinary protein excretion,fasting blood glucose (FBG),superoxide dismutase (SOD) in renal homogenate,malondialdehyde (MDA) in renal homogenate and renal nitrotyrosine by immunohistochemistry,and the expression of OCP by oxyblotimmune blotting were detected.In the DN model group,rat urinary protein excretion and renal MDA were significantly increased,while renal SOD significantly decreased and nitrotyrosine expression was obviously upregulated in the kidney.After triptolide treatment,24-h urinary protein excretion (61.96±19.00 vs.18.32±4.78 mg/day,P<0.001),renal MDA (8.09±0.79 vs.5.45±0.68 nmol/L,P<0.001),and nitrotyrosine expression were decreased.Furthermore,renal OCP significantly decreased,while renal SOD (82.50±19.10 vs.124.00±20.52 U/L,P<0.001) was elevated.This study revealed that triptolide can down-regulate the expression of OCP in the renal cortex of DN rats.
